What Does “Take Action” Look Like?
I’m not here to waste your time with my words; I’m here to give you something you can execute today.
If 2026 is your reset, you need four foundations.
Not twelve goals or fifty habits; just four.
Your body.
Your money.
Your mind.
Your relationships.
When these are unstable, your entire life is unstable, no matter how many motivational quotes you save or TikTok videos you watch.
Body: Get physically undeniable
If your body is weak, your mind lies more easily.
You rationalize, avoid, delay, and negotiate with yourself like you’ve got unlimited time.
Start simple.
Lift weights three to four times per week, walk daily, drink water like an adult, and eat like you’re someone who respects themself.
Sleep like you’re not trying to sabotage your own life.
You don’t need a perfect plan; you need a non-negotiable standard; a disciplined body becomes evidence that you can lead yourself.
Money: Stop living on the edge
If you’re constantly one surprise away from panic, you’re not free, you’re fragile.
Fragility makes people easy to control.
2026 is the year you track every dollar and attack consumer debt as if it insulted your family.
Build an emergency fund, and develop a skill that increases your income. Don’t get so focused on increasing cash flow that you overlook the leaks in your financial boat…
Cut expenses that are usually just emotional coping. Cigarettes, Energy Drinks, Drugs, Alcohol, Fast food, etc… These cost you hundreds monthly and thousands annually; put that money towards paying debt or stacking funds.
You don’t need to become a finance nerd; you need to stop being financially careless as financial chaos bleeds into your marriage, your confidence, your parenting, and your peace.

A clean 7-day start
If you want a new beginning, earn it.
For the next seven days of 2026, after reading this, wake up at the same time every day.
Then move your body daily, and eat clean all week with solid protein and whole foods, and no bullshit.
Read ten pages a day of something that builds you (I’m currently reading ‘The Viking Spirit’ by Daniel McCoy). Cut the distractions that keep you weak, write one page each day somewhere about what you want, what you’re tolerating, and what ends now.
Pick one skill that increases your income and spend thirty minutes on it daily. For me, that’s a combination of Photography, Videography, and Writing.
Seven days won’t fix your life.
Seven days will prove something important: That you’re not stuck, you’re uncommitted, and commitment is a choice you can make today.
